How to Spot a Safe and Legitimate Online Pharmacy
Not all sites offering Pain Relief Medications to U.S. consumers run lawfully. The U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) and the National Association of Boards of Pharmacy (NABP) quote that a considerable portion of online drug stores operate outdoors U.S. law.
To protect personal health and wellness, consumers need to look for the following trust indications:
- Require a Valid Prescription: A legitimate online pharmacy will never dispense prescription medication without getting a physical or electronic prescription directly from a licensed healthcare provider.
- Licensed in the United States: The platform ought to be licensed by the State Board of Pharmacy in the state where it runs, as well as the state where the patient resides.
- Physical Address and Phone Number: Legitimate services plainly display a U.S. street address and a working client service contact number on their site.
- Verified Internet Pharmacy Practice Sites (VIPPS) Seal: Look for the VIPPS or.pharmacy domain designation, which suggests that the website has satisfied extensive security and regulatory standards set by the NABP.
- Licensed Pharmacist Availability: Safe sites make it simple to speak to a licensed pharmacist to ask concerns about dose, negative effects, and drug interactions.
Finest Practices for Ordering Meds Online
To make sure a smooth and safe experience when handling prescriptions digitally, clients need to follow a few essential standards:
- Consult Your Doctor First: Always discuss your intention to utilize an online drug store with your recommending doctor. They may have chosen partners or specific recommendations.
- Examine the Credentials: Use the NABP's online search tool to confirm whether a particular website is safe and properly accredited.
- Secure Your Information: Ensure the site uses secure file encryption (search for "https://" in the URL and a padlock icon in the web browser bar) before getting in sensitive monetary or medical information.
- Inspect Your Delivery: When your medication shows up, examine the packaging to ensure it is sealed, matches the medication recommended by your physician, and shows no indications of tampering or damage.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. Can I lawfully purchase any medication from a USA medications online supplier?
You can lawfully buy prescription medications online as long as you have a valid prescription from a certified U.S. doctor and the pharmacy is running lawfully within the United States. Managed substances and particular specialized drugs may have more stringent guidelines regarding online satisfaction.
2. How can I tell if an online drug store is running illegally?
Indication of an illegitimate online drug store consist of providing medications without a prescription, offering drugs at rates that appear too great to be real, running without a U.S. license, and failing to offer a physical address or contact telephone number.

4. Are medications bought online the very same quality as those from regional pharmacies?
Yes, if bought from a confirmed, FDA-compliant online drug store, the medications equal in quality, strength, and safety to those dispensed at a local retail drug store.
5. What should I do if I presume an online drug store is deceptive?
If you think a website is running unlawfully or offering counterfeit medications, you can report it directly to the FDA's Office of Criminal Investigations or the National Association of Boards of Pharmacy (NABP).
